Why Clean Air Vents and HVAC Registers Matter

Before diving into the cleaning tips, it’s essential to understand why this task is crucial. Dirty air vents and registers can harbor dust, allergens, and even mold, affecting the air you breathe daily. Over time, this buildup can also strain your HVAC system, leading to higher energy bills and potential breakdowns. Regular cleaning ensures:

  • Improved air quality
  • Enhanced HVAC efficiency
  • Prolonged system lifespan
  • Reduced allergens and pollutants

Gather Your Cleaning Supplies

Before starting, make sure you have the following items on hand:

  • Screwdriver (to remove vent covers)
  • Vacuum cleaner with a brush attachment
  • Soft brush or cloth
  • Mild soap and water
  • Compressed air canister (optional)
  • Disinfectant spray (optional)

Step-by-Step Cleaning Guide

1. Turn Off Your HVAC System

Safety first! Ensure your HVAC system is turned off to prevent any accidents or dust being blown around while you clean.

2. Remove and Clean Vent Covers

Using a screwdriver, carefully remove the vent covers. If they are particularly dirty, you might want to do this step outside to avoid spreading dust indoors.

  • Vacuum: Use the brush attachment to vacuum loose dust and debris from both sides of the vent cover.
  • Wash: Fill a basin with warm, soapy water and soak the vent covers. Use a soft brush or cloth to scrub away any remaining dirt.
  • Dry: Allow the covers to dry completely before reinstallation to prevent mold growth.

3. Vacuum Inside the Ducts

With the vent covers off, use the vacuum’s brush attachment to clean as far into the ducts as possible. This will help remove dust, pet hair, and other debris that have accumulated.

4. Use Compressed Air for Hard-to-Reach Areas

For areas your vacuum can’t reach, a canister of compressed air can be handy. It helps blow out dust from deeper within the ducts.

5. Clean the Registers

Registers can be tricky, especially in high-traffic areas where dirt and debris can accumulate quickly.

  • Vacuum: Start by vacuuming the surface of the registers.
  • Scrub: Use a damp cloth or soft brush with mild soap to scrub the registers. For stubborn grime, a bit of elbow grease may be required.
  • Dry: Ensure the registers are completely dry before placing them back.

6. Disinfect (Optional)

For an extra layer of cleanliness, consider using a disinfectant spray on the vent covers and registers. This step is particularly beneficial during allergy seasons or if you have pets.

Regular Maintenance Tips

To keep your air vents and HVAC registers in pristine condition, follow these maintenance tips:

  • Monthly Dusting: Use a microfiber cloth to dust vent covers and registers monthly.
  • Seasonal Deep Cleaning: Perform a thorough cleaning every three months to coincide with HVAC filter changes.
  • HVAC Filters: Replace or clean your HVAC filters regularly to prevent dust from circulating through your system.
